Case Study

Context: Pine Tree Camera Club is a fictional non-profit organization whose goal is to promote and share the passion of photography with as many people as possible. The club welcomes photographers of all levels, from beginners to seasoned professionals. Its mission is to teach and share the art of photography, all styles, from film to digital, including darkroom development and image editing software.

Challenges: For many beginner or intermediate photographers, using the manual mode of their camera is often perceived as too difficult and reserved for professionals. This is a myth that the Pine Tree Camera Club wants to address and open up the possibility for its members to unleash their creativity by working in manual mode.

Solutions: This training offers a first approach to manual mode by focusing on the concept of the exposure triangle and its practical implementation. Conducted by an expert in front of a small group of participants, this course offers an alternance between short theoretical phases and accompanied practice phases.

Results: Club members who have taken this training recognize that they feel more confident about manual mode and feel ready to explore new photographic and artistic possibilities that seemed beyond their reach before.Â
